Rashad Evans talking more smack bout Jones? on HD? Net? humpty dumpty?
Printable View
05-21-2011, 06:07 PM
Cookie Monster
Rashad Evans talking more smack bout Jones? on HD? Net? humpty dumpty?
http://www.youtube.com/watch?v=xrpki...layer_embedded